Here’s What The Vechain Chart Is Showing

On the 4H chart, VET appears to be breaking out of a bullish flag. This is a common continuation pattern where price cools off after a drop, trades sideways in a tight channel, and then pushes higher once buyers step back in.

Brain2jene points out that the same structure appeared two months ago, and the move that followed was aggressive. Now, the chart looks nearly identical, with the VET price pressing into the top of the flag again.

If the breakout confirms, the projected upside move sits in the 30%–40% range, which would be a meaningful recovery wave from current levels.

However, the “Fake Breakdown” Could Have Trapped Sellers One of the more interesting parts of the chart is the fake breakdown that happened earlier this month. The VET price briefly dipped below support, shook out weak hands, and then quickly reclaimed the range.

This type of move often acts as a reset. Sellers get trapped, momentum flips, and price starts climbing back through resistance zones. That reclaim is part of why traders are now watching this breakout attempt more closely.

VET Against ETH Is Showing a New Signal

The second chart focuses on VET priced against Ethereum, and this is where the tweet gets even more bullish.

Brain2jene notes that money flow is finally starting to appear on the VET/ETH pair, something that hasn’t been present for months. When an altcoin begins gaining strength against ETH, it usually means capital is rotating into it, not just rising because the whole market is moving.

That relative strength is often one of the earliest signs that a real altcoin move is starting. The main resistance zone on the chart sits around the $0.0106 area. If the VET price can push through and hold above that level, the breakout becomes much more convincing.

On the downside, the support band near $0.0077–$0.0079 remains the key floor. As long as VET stays above that region, the bullish flag structure stays intact.
